# Break-Glass: Ladleworks Recipe Scaler

Ladleworks scales ingredient quantities for commercial kitchens. Low-risk service, but its admin panel shares auth with the billing module, hence this policy. Normal access: federated login only. Break-glass applies if the identity provider is unreachable for over 30 minutes during business hours. Use the local emergency account, file an incident, and rotate credentials within 24 hours. The emergency account's recovery passphrase is recorded below.

vault phrase of yaguf-hahaf = druath-holix

Quick heads-up on Pinwheel UI versioning: we cut a minor release every sprint, and anything touching component props needs a changeset file in the PR. No changeset, no merge — the bot will nag you. Majors are rare and go through the design council first. The full policy, with examples of what counts as breaking, lives on the internal page below.

wiki page, bahip-yahip: https://grafana.qirvanlabs.corp/browse/display/projects/cc3a1b9dbfc9

# Flaglight Rollouts — Approvals

Quick version for on-call: any rollout touching more than 5% of traffic needs an approval in Flaglight before the ramp continues. Kill switches don't need approval — just flip them and note it in the incident channel. Scheduled ramps pause automatically if error budget burns hot. If you're stuck at 2 a.m. with a pending approval, there's one person authorized to override, and that's the approver below.

account owner for tagep-bafof: Norael Gilax Juleth

Account recovery, Socketforge plugin API. If a recovered account loses its websocket session, reconnect with compression disabled first; permessage-deflate saves bandwidth but spikes CPU on small frames. Re-enable only for payloads over 1 KB. Plugin authors needing the recovery console must supply the passphrase given below.

unlock words, fawig-bagef: olidor-holir-istox-holath-tamys-quenion-giliel

## Authentication

The Larkspan garage occupancy feed requires a bearer token on every request. Tokens rotate weekly; expired tokens return 401 with code STALE_GRANT. No anonymous access, even for the demo lot in Brindleford. Rate limit: 60 requests/minute per token. For this week's sync demo, use the token below.

login token, yajeg-fawif: eyJhbGciOiJIUzI1NiIsInR5cCI6IkpXVCJ9.eyJzdWIiOiIEdPQYnZXaZIn0.HSRTnYZBx0Qc